Description:
* WHAT...Snow. Additional snow accumulations between 2 and 4 inches
with locally higher amounts at higher elevations.
* WHERE...Anchorage / Eagle River (all elevations), and Lower
Matanuska Valley.
* WHEN...Until 6 AM AKST Saturday.
* IMPACTS...Travel could be very difficult. Areas of blowing snow
could significantly reduce visibility. The hazardous conditions
could impact the Friday evening commute.
* ADDITIONAL DETAILS...A second round of snow has developed just in
time for the evening commute, and will continue through the
overnight hours. Gusty southerly winds may result in blowing and
drifting snow, reducing visibility at times. Snow showers may
linger through day Saturday with additional light accumulations
possible.
